What does a weekend customer support representative do?

A Weekend Customer Support representative assists customers by answering questions, resolving issues, and providing information about products or services during weekend hours. They communicate with customers via phone, email, live chat, or social media, ensuring a positive experience outside of traditional weekday support times. Their responsibilities often include troubleshooting problems, processing orders or returns, and escalating complex issues to higher-level support when necessary. Working weekends helps businesses provide continuous support and maintain customer satisfaction.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a weekend customer support representative,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Weekend Customer Support representative, you need excellent communication skills, problem-solving abilities, and typically a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with customer relationship management (CRM) systems, help desk software, and ticketing platforms is often required. Patience, active listening, and the ability to remain calm under pressure are standout soft skills for this role. These capabilities are essential for efficiently resolving customer issues, maintaining satisfaction, and ensuring seamless support during high-demand weekend hours.

What are some common challenges faced by weekend customer support representatives and how can they be managed?

Weekend customer support representatives often handle higher volumes of urgent or unresolved issues, as many businesses operate with a leaner staff on weekends. This can lead to increased pressure to resolve issues quickly and independently. To manage these challenges, it's important to be well-versed in company policies, use available resources efficiently, and communicate clearly with both customers and weekday teams for seamless follow-ups. Strong time management and adaptability are key to ensuring a positive customer experience during peak periods.

What is the difference between Weekend Customer Support vs Weekend Technical Support?

AspectWeekend Customer SupportWeekend Technical Support
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; customer service experienceHigh school diploma; technical certifications or IT knowledge often preferred
Work EnvironmentCall centers, retail, online support platformsIT departments, tech companies, software support centers
Employer & Industry UsageRetail, e-commerce, service industriesTechnology, software, hardware industries
Common Search & ComparisonFrequently compared for customer service rolesCompared when technical skills are required

Weekend Customer Support and Weekend Technical Support roles both involve assisting customers during weekends, but they differ mainly in technical requirements and work environment. Customer support focuses on general inquiries and service, while technical support requires technical knowledge and troubleshooting skills. Choose based on your skill set and career goals.
